American Home Assurance Company et al v. Greater Omaha Packing Company Inc.

  1. December 03, 2014

    Beef Supplier Can't Chuck $9M Verdict In E. Coli Suit

    A Nebraska federal judge on Tuesday refused to set aside a $9 million jury verdict against Greater Omaha Packing Co. in a suit filed by Cargill Inc. alleging the beef supplier's sale of products tainted with E. coli left Cargill on the hook for $26 million in costs, including victim settlements.

  2. September 30, 2014

    Cargill Wins $9M Verdict Against Beef Supplier In E. Coli Row

    Cargill Inc. on Monday was awarded a $9 million verdict by a Nebraska federal jury in its dispute with a beef-packing company that it accused of selling it beef products tainted with E. Coli that put Cargill on the hook for $26 million in costs, including victim settlements.

  3. May 21, 2014

    Beef Supplier Must Face Cargill's $26M E. Coli Outbreak Suit

    A federal judge on Tuesday sent toward trial Cargill Inc.'s suit accusing an Omaha, Nebraska-based beef-packing company of selling hamburger meat tainted with E. coli that sickened five dozen people and cost Cargill $26 million in victim settlements and other expenses.

  4. April 07, 2014

    Cargill Escapes Counterclaims In E. Coli Dispute

    A federal judge on Friday tossed counterclaims against Cargill Meat Solutions Corp. in its suit against an Omaha, Neb., beef packing company that allegedly sold Cargill meat tainted with E. coli that forced a 2007 recall and paralyzed at least one consumer.

  5. June 07, 2012

    Cargill Can't Shake Counterclaims In E. Coli Suit

    A Nebraska federal judge on Thursday refused to toss an Omaha beef packing company's counterclaim against Cargill Meat Solutions Corp. in a breach of contract suit brought by Cargill and its insurer over E. coli-tainted meat that forced a 2007 recall.

  6. August 05, 2011

    Cargill Sues Beef Packing Co. Over E-Coli Outbreak

    Cargill Meat Solutions Corp. and its insurer sued an Omaha, Neb., beef packing company Friday, claiming it breached a contract by selling Cargill meat tainted with E. coli that forced a 2007 recall and paralyzed at least one consumer.
